One of India’s most promising fast bowlers Shardul Thakur has been rested for Mumbai’s quarterfinal clash against Karnataka scheduled to begin from December 7th. Shardul was picked in the Indian squad for the limited over series against New Zealand but did not get an opportunity to play. He was then dropped from limited over the squad to play against Sri Lanka and was replaced by Siddharth Kaul who earned his maiden Indian call-up.

Shardul missed the last match for Mumbai against Tripura at the Wankhede stadium which the hosts won by ten wickets due to a shoulder injury. He has now been advised to rest for the same injury and might return to the squad in the semi-final if the 41-time champion’s win the match. Along with Thakur, Shreyas Iyer who has been picked for the limited over side against Sri Lanka has also been dropped from the side.

The squad will be led by right-handed batsman Aditya Tare which also includes in-form opening batsman Prithvi Shaw and Jay Bista.  An official from the MCA said that Thakur has been advised rest and hence was not considered for selection. Akhil Herwadkar, Siddesh Lad, Surya Kumar Yadav, Dhawal Kulkarni, medium pacer Akash Parkar and left-arm spinner Karsh Kothari have all been named in the squad.

Mumbai will face Karnataka in Nagpur in the quarter-final stage from 7th December.

Mumbai Squad-: Aditya Tare (Captain), Surya Kumar Yadav (Vice Captain), Dhawal Kulkarni, Siddhesh Lad, Jay Bista, Prithvi Shaw, Akhil Herwadkar, Sufiyan Shaikh, Akash Parkar, Karsh Kothari, Sagar Trivedi, Vijay Gohil, Shivam Malhotra, Shivam Dube and Shubham Ranjane.
